OpenModelica master-fmi from 2018-06-23 01:33:54 to 2018-06-24 16:57:15

Summary

OMC Commits0
Libraries Changed5
Number of Improvements0
Number of Regressions1
Number of Performance Improvements46
Number of Performance Regressions43

OpenModelica Changes

CommitAuthorSummary

Library Changes

LibraryChange
BuildingSystemsFrom version 2.0.0-beta OMSimulator v2.0.0-dev-492-gfe199bc-linux (revision 2.0.0-beta2-138-g578fe6d) OMSimulator v2.0.0-dev-492-gfe199bc-linux to 2.0.0-beta OMSimulator v2.0.0-dev-492-gfe199bc-linux (revision 2.0.0-beta2-140-g7359613) OMSimulator v2.0.0-dev-492-gfe199bc-linux
ModelicaTest_trunkFrom version trunk OMSimulator v2.0.0-dev-492-gfe199bc-linux (revision 20180621-113525~git~master-om117) OMSimulator v2.0.0-dev-492-gfe199bc-linux to trunk OMSimulator v2.0.0-dev-492-gfe199bc-linux (revision 20180622-081645~git~master-om119) OMSimulator v2.0.0-dev-492-gfe199bc-linux
ModelicaTest_trunk_cppFrom version trunk OMSimulator v2.0.0-dev-492-gfe199bc-linux (revision 20180621-113525~git~master-om117) OMSimulator v2.0.0-dev-492-gfe199bc-linux to trunk OMSimulator v2.0.0-dev-492-gfe199bc-linux (revision 20180622-081645~git~master-om119) OMSimulator v2.0.0-dev-492-gfe199bc-linux
Modelica_trunkFrom version trunk OMSimulator v2.0.0-dev-492-gfe199bc-linux (revision 20180621-113525~git~master-om2) OMSimulator v2.0.0-dev-492-gfe199bc-linux to trunk OMSimulator v2.0.0-dev-492-gfe199bc-linux (revision 20180622-081645~git~master-om2) OMSimulator v2.0.0-dev-492-gfe199bc-linux
Modelica_trunk_cppFrom version trunk OMSimulator v2.0.0-dev-492-gfe199bc-linux (revision 20180621-113525~git~master-om2) OMSimulator v2.0.0-dev-492-gfe199bc-linux to trunk OMSimulator v2.0.0-dev-492-gfe199bc-linux (revision 20180622-081645~git~master-om2) OMSimulator v2.0.0-dev-492-gfe199bc-linux

Models Affected

BuildingSystemsBuildingSystems.Airflow.Multizone.Examples.ClosedDoorsSimulate → Compile
BuildingSystemsBuildingSystems.Buildings.Examples.BuildingThermal1Zone1DBoxSimulate performance 51.36 → 1.67
BuildingSystemsBuildingSystems.Controls.Continuous.Examples.LimPIDSimulate performance 0.11 → 50.10
BuildingSystemsBuildingSystems.Fluid.Actuators.Valves.Examples.TwoWayValvePressureIndependentSimulate performance 50.11 → 0.11
BuildingSystemsBuildingSystems.Fluid.Actuators.Valves.Examples.TwoWayValvesTableSimulate performance 0.11 → 50.11
BuildingSystemsBuildingSystems.Fluid.FixedResistances.Validation.PressureDropsParallelSimulate performance 0.11 → 50.11
BuildingSystemsBuildingSystems.Fluid.MassExchangers.Validation.ConstantEffectivenessZeroFlowSimulate performance 50.16 → 0.11
BuildingSystemsBuildingSystems.Utilities.Psychrometrics.Examples.SublimationPressureIceSimulate performance 0.13 → 50.15
ModelicaTest_trunkModelicaTest.Blocks.Continuous_InitialOutputSimulate performance 50.16 → 0.12
ModelicaTest_trunkModelicaTest.Blocks.PadeDelay2Simulate performance 50.11 → 0.11
ModelicaTest_trunkModelicaTest.ComplexMath.TestComplexOperationsSimulate performance 0.06 → 50.11
ModelicaTest_trunkModelicaTest.Electrical.QuasiStatic.SinglePhase.SerialConnectionSimulate performance 0.11 → 50.11
ModelicaTest_trunkModelicaTest.Fluid.Dissipation.Verifications.HeatTransfer.Channel.kc_evenGapLaminar_KCSimulate performance 0.11 → 50.11
ModelicaTest_trunkModelicaTest.Fluid.Dissipation.Verifications.HeatTransfer.General.kc_approxForcedConvectionSimulate performance 0.11 → 50.11
ModelicaTest_trunkModelicaTest.Fluid.Dissipation.Verifications.HeatTransfer.HeatExchanger.kc_flatTube_KCSimulate performance 50.12 → 0.11
ModelicaTest_trunkModelicaTest.Fluid.TestComponents.Pipes.IdealMixing1Simulate performance 0.11 → 50.16
ModelicaTest_trunkModelicaTest.Fluid.TestComponents.Sensors.TestPressureSimulate performance 0.11 → 50.12
ModelicaTest_trunkModelicaTest.Math.TestMatricesSimulate performance 0.12 → 50.12
ModelicaTest_trunkModelicaTest.Media.TestAllProperties.IncompleteMedia.ReferenceAir_dTSimulate performance 50.11 → 0.12
ModelicaTest_trunkModelicaTest.Media.TestAllProperties.IncompleteMedia.ReferenceAir_pTSimulate performance 50.11 → 0.11
ModelicaTest_trunkModelicaTest.Media.TestsWithFluid.MediaTestModels.IdealGases.SimpleNaturalGasSimulate performance 50.16 → 0.17
ModelicaTest_trunkModelicaTest.MultiBody.Forces.SpringSimulate performance 50.16 → 0.16
ModelicaTest_trunkModelicaTest.MultiBody.Forces.WorldForces2Simulate performance 50.21 → 0.16
ModelicaTest_trunkModelicaTest.MultiBody.Joints.FreeMotionScalarInitSimulate performance 0.16 → 50.16
ModelicaTest_trunkModelicaTest.MultiBody.Joints.FreeMotionScalarInit4Simulate performance 0.17 → 50.16
ModelicaTest_trunkModelicaTest.MultiBody.Joints.JointRRRSimulate performance 50.12 → 0.11
ModelicaTest_trunkModelicaTest.MultiBody.Joints.SphericalSimulate performance 0.11 → 50.16
ModelicaTest_trunkModelicaTest.MultiBody.Visualizers.ColorMapsSimulate performance 50.21 → 0.16
ModelicaTest_trunkModelicaTest.Tables.CombiTable1Ds.Test15Simulate performance 0.11 → 50.16
ModelicaTest_trunkModelicaTest.Tables.CombiTable1Ds.Test6Simulate performance 0.11 → 50.16
ModelicaTest_trunkModelicaTest.Tables.CombiTable2D.Test15Simulate performance 0.46 → 50.42
ModelicaTest_trunkModelicaTest.Tables.CombiTable2D.Test17Simulate performance 50.46 → 0.36
ModelicaTest_trunkModelicaTest.Tables.CombiTable2D.Test22Simulate performance 0.22 → 50.21
ModelicaTest_trunkModelicaTest.Tables.CombiTable2D.Test28Simulate performance 50.11 → 0.12
ModelicaTest_trunkModelicaTest.Tables.CombiTimeTable.Test16Simulate performance 50.11 → 0.11
ModelicaTest_trunkModelicaTest.Tables.CombiTimeTable.Test25Simulate performance 50.12 → 0.11
ModelicaTest_trunkModelicaTest.Tables.CombiTimeTable.Test32Simulate performance 0.11 → 50.11
ModelicaTest_trunkModelicaTest.Tables.CombiTimeTable.Test66_usertabSimulate performance 50.16 → 0.11
ModelicaTest_trunkModelicaTest.Tables.CombiTimeTable.Test7Simulate performance 0.11 → 50.10
ModelicaTest_trunkModelicaTest.Tables.CombiTimeTable.Test8Simulate performance 0.11 → 50.11
ModelicaTest_trunk_cppModelicaTest.Blocks.ConversionBlocksSimulate performance 50.07 → 0.03
ModelicaTest_trunk_cppModelicaTest.Blocks.PadeDelay2Simulate performance 0.06 → 50.12
ModelicaTest_trunk_cppModelicaTest.Fluid.Dissipation.Verifications.PressureLoss.StraightPipe.dp_laminar_DPMFLOWSimulate performance 0.03 → 50.11
ModelicaTest_trunk_cppModelicaTest.Fluid.TestComponents.NewFittings.Bends.EdgedBendSimulate performance 50.10 → 0.06
ModelicaTest_trunk_cppModelicaTest.FluxTubes.SensorsSimulate performance 0.03 → 50.05
ModelicaTest_trunk_cppModelicaTest.Math.TestScalarFunctionsSimulate performance 0.03 → 50.06
ModelicaTest_trunk_cppModelicaTest.Media.TestAllProperties.IncompleteMedia.ReferenceAir_dTSimulate performance 50.11 → 0.06
ModelicaTest_trunk_cppModelicaTest.Media.TestAllProperties.SimpleAirSimulate performance 50.12 → 0.06
ModelicaTest_trunk_cppModelicaTest.MultiBody.Joints.JointSSRSimulate performance 50.06 → 0.11
ModelicaTest_trunk_cppModelicaTest.MultiBody.Parts.FreeBodiesSimulate performance 50.16 → 0.11
ModelicaTest_trunk_cppModelicaTest.MultiBody.Sensors.CutTorque2Simulate performance 0.06 → 50.07
ModelicaTest_trunk_cppModelicaTest.MultiBody.Visualizers.VoluminousWheelSimulate performance 50.10 → 0.06
ModelicaTest_trunk_cppModelicaTest.Rotational.ForUsersGuide.SupportTorque1Simulate performance 50.05 → 0.06
ModelicaTest_trunk_cppModelicaTest.Tables.CombiTable2D.Test16Simulate performance 0.06 → 50.13
ModelicaTest_trunk_cppModelicaTest.Tables.CombiTable2Dv.Test22Simulate performance 50.06 → 0.06
ModelicaTest_trunk_cppModelicaTest.Tables.CombiTimeTable.Test33Simulate performance 50.07 → 0.06
ModelicaTest_trunk_cppModelicaTest.Tables.CombiTimeTable.Test34Simulate performance 0.06 → 50.06
ModelicaTest_trunk_cppModelicaTest.Tables.CombiTimeTable.Test57Simulate performance 0.06 → 50.11
ModelicaTest_trunk_cppModelicaTest.Tables.CombiTimeTable.Test63Simulate performance 0.06 → 50.06
ModelicaTest_trunk_cppModelicaTest.Tables.CombiTimeTable.Test64Simulate performance 50.07 → 0.06
ModelicaTest_trunk_cppModelicaTest.Tables.CombiTimeTable.Test7Simulate performance 0.12 → 50.06
Modelica_trunkModelica.Blocks.Examples.FilterWithDifferentiationSimulate performance 50.16 → 0.11
Modelica_trunkModelica.Blocks.Examples.NoiseExamples.AutomaticSeedSimulate performance 50.11 → 0.11
Modelica_trunkModelica.Electrical.Analog.Examples.CharacteristicIdealDiodesSimulate performance 50.12 → 0.11
Modelica_trunkModelica.Electrical.Analog.Examples.OpAmps.ComparatorSimulate performance 0.11 → 50.11
Modelica_trunkModelica.Electrical.Analog.Examples.OpAmps.IntegratorSimulate performance 0.11 → 50.11
Modelica_trunkModelica.Electrical.Analog.Examples.OpAmps.LCOscillatorSimulate performance 0.06 → 50.11
Modelica_trunkModelica.Electrical.Analog.Examples.RectifierSimulate performance 0.11 → 50.12
Modelica_trunkModelica.Electrical.Analog.Examples.ShowVariableResistorSimulate performance 50.11 → 0.18
Modelica_trunkModelica.Electrical.Machines.Examples.AsynchronousInductionMachines.AIMC_SteinmetzSimulate performance 50.16 → 0.11
Modelica_trunkModelica.Electrical.Machines.Examples.DCMachines.DCPM_QuasiStationarySimulate performance 50.16 → 0.11
Modelica_trunkModelica.Electrical.Machines.Examples.DCMachines.DCSE_SinglePhaseSimulate performance 50.18 → 0.11
Modelica_trunkModelica.Electrical.PowerConverters.Examples.ACDC.Rectifier1Pulse.Thyristor1Pulse_RSimulate performance 0.11 → 50.17
Modelica_trunkModelica.Electrical.PowerConverters.Examples.ACDC.RectifierCenterTapmPulse.DiodeCenterTapmPulseSimulate performance 0.11 → 50.12
Modelica_trunkModelica.Magnetic.QuasiStatic.FluxTubes.Examples.FixedShapes.CylinderSectionsSimulate performance 50.12 → 0.11
Modelica_trunkModelica.Mechanics.Rotational.Examples.FirstGroundedSimulate performance 50.16 → 0.11
Modelica_trunkModelica.Mechanics.Translational.Examples.DamperSimulate performance 50.13 → 0.11
Modelica_trunkModelica.Mechanics.Translational.Examples.SignConventionSimulate performance 50.11 → 0.11
Modelica_trunkModelica.Media.Examples.SolveOneNonlinearEquation.Inverse_sineSimulate performance 0.12 → 50.12
Modelica_trunkModelica.StateGraph.Examples.FirstExample_Variant3Simulate performance 50.16 → 0.11
Modelica_trunk_cppModelica.Electrical.Analog.Examples.AmplifierWithOpAmpDetailedSimulate performance 0.06 → 50.07
Modelica_trunk_cppModelica.Electrical.Analog.Examples.OpAmps.VoltageFollowerSimulate performance 0.06 → 50.06
Modelica_trunk_cppModelica.Electrical.QuasiStationary.SinglePhase.Examples.SeriesResonanceSimulate performance 0.06 → 50.06
Modelica_trunk_cppModelica.Fluid.Examples.AST_BatchPlant.BatchPlant_StandardWaterSimulate performance 50.21 → 0.21
Modelica_trunk_cppModelica.Magnetic.QuasiStatic.FluxTubes.Examples.NonLinearInductorSimulate performance 50.11 → 0.06
Modelica_trunk_cppModelica.Mechanics.MultiBody.Examples.Constraints.SphericalConstraintSimulate performance 50.11 → 0.11
Modelica_trunk_cppModelica.Mechanics.MultiBody.Examples.Systems.RobotR3.oneAxisSimulate performance 50.06 → 0.06
Modelica_trunk_cppModelica.Mechanics.Rotational.Examples.ElasticBearingSimulate performance 50.06 → 0.06
Modelica_trunk_cppModelica.Thermal.FluidHeatFlow.Examples.OneMassSimulate performance 0.06 → 50.11
Modelica_trunk_cppModelica.Thermal.FluidHeatFlow.Examples.TestOpenTankSimulate performance 0.06 → 50.13